National Highways have an excellent opportunity for a Technical Support Analyst (Tier 1) to join our team in Digital Services. The Technical Support Analyst will provide NH office locations with daily onsite support for IT infrastructure, including printers, computers, peripherals and telephone equipment. The Technical Support Analyst will also manage application, system and/or network issues to resolution within the client and assist with new installations, migrations and moves.
Please note this is a full-time office-based position and will be based from our Birmingham office. Local travel to multiple sites within the region will also be required.
This position is for a 12 month FTC.
- Perform routine maintenance on computers, monitors, peripherals and digital/IP telephone systems.
- Setting up new equipment and installing operating system and application software.
- Responsible for maintaining accurate documentation of support work performed via, but not limited to, the helpdesk ticketing system.
- Maintaining updated knowledge of software/hardware to assure the proper implementation and service of client workstations
- Maintaining of communications with the client/end user base, external and internal suppliers, throughout scheduled and daily support work activities
About you.
- MCP qualification or relevant experience
- Good working knowledge of networking, protocols, structured cabling and associated terminology.
- Related experience in a similar technical support / customer facing role within a corporate/professional environment.
- Experience of implementing and supporting desktop encryption and end point security such as BitLocker.
- Excellent working knowledge of Microsoft Office and able to demonstrate excellent knowledge of Desktop Operating Systems
- Full UK Driving Licence is desirable.
